How does a senior inventory control professional typically collaborate with other departments to ensure accurate stock levels?

Senior Inventory Control professionals work closely with purchasing, warehouse, and sales teams to maintain optimal inventory levels. They often coordinate regular cycle counts, investigate discrepancies, and communicate findings to relevant departments to prevent stockouts or overstock situations. Their role involves analyzing inventory data and making recommendations for process improvements, fostering a collaborative environment to support overall supply chain efficiency.

What is a senior inventory control?

Senior Inventory Control specialists are experienced professionals responsible for overseeing and optimizing a company's inventory management processes. They monitor stock levels, coordinate inventory audits, and implement procedures to minimize discrepancies and losses. These specialists often work closely with supply chain, purchasing, and warehouse teams to ensure accurate records and efficient inventory flow. Their expertise helps organizations reduce costs, prevent stockouts or overstock situations, and maintain high levels of accuracy in inventory tracking.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ior inventory control?

To thrive as a Senior Inventory Control specialist, you need expertise in inventory management, data analysis, and a solid understanding of supply chain processes,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in business, logistics, or a related field. Familiarity with en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ems like SAP or Oracle, and proficiency in Excel or inventory management software, are essential.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are vital soft skills for this role. These skills ensure accurate inventory tracking, minimize losses, and support efficient operations, which are critical for organizational profitability and customer satisfaction.
